Code đánh dữ liệu từ sheet này sang sheet khác

Liên hệ QC

DungMD

Thành viên chính thức
Tham gia
21/6/21
Bài viết
65
Được thích
16
Tôi có 1 file thế này
- Sheet A là sheet điền
-Sheet B là sheet nhập
(Ảnh là sheet B)

Code của tôi khi bấm nhập Button3_Click() từ Sheet B vào Sheet A như sau

Private Sub CommandButton3_Click()


Dim dong_cuoi As Long
dong_cuoi = SheetA.Range("P100000").End(xlUp).Row + 1

SheetB.Range("C14:Q38").Copy
SheetA.Range("C" & dong_cuoi).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False

Chỉ là code bình thường và vẫn chạy, Tuy nhiên tôi muốn hỏi cách nào chỉ hàng có dữ liệu để chuyển từ B sang A hay không ?
Trong trường hợp dưới ảnh, tôi chỉ cần dòng bôi đỏ chạy, những dòng trống giá trị ở cột P không được nhảy
Có Bác nào tư vấn giúp tôi vấn đề này được không ?

View attachment 261306Untitled.jpg
 

File đính kèm

  • XXX.xlsm
    30.8 KB · Đọc: 6
Lần chỉnh sửa cuối:
Bạn có thể gửi file ví dụ lên được không?
 
Lần chỉnh sửa cuối:
Upvote 0
...Có Bác nào tư vấn giúp tôi vấn đề này được không ? ( Sorry nếu code lởm của tôi làm các bác khó chịu :)))
Code không làm tôi khó chịu. Nhưng cái từ tiếng Tây nó làm tôi khó chịu.

Cách dễ nhất là cứ biệc copy hết. Xong duyệt lại, những dòng không cần thì xóa.
 
Upvote 0
Tôi có 1 file thế này. . .
Chỉ là code bình thường và vẫn chạy, Tuy nhiên tôi muốn hỏi cách nào chỉ hàng có dữ liệu để chuyển từ B sang A hay không ?
Trong trường hợp dưới ảnh, tôi chỉ cần dòng bôi đỏ chạy, những dòng trống giá trị ở cột P không được nhảy
Có Bác nào tư vấn giúp tôi vấn đề này được không ? ( Sorry nếu code lởm của tôi làm các bác khó chịu :)))
Có vài khái niệm lạ, như "chỉ cần dòng bôi đỏ chạy" & "những dòng trống giá trị ở cột P không được nhảy"

Code đánh dữ liệu từ sheet này sang sheet khác​

 
Lần chỉnh sửa cuối:
Upvote 0
Bạn có thể gửi file ví dụ lên được không?
Đây là file của tôi
Bài đã được tự động gộp:

Code không làm tôi khó chịu. Nhưng cái từ tiếng Tây nó làm tôi khó chịu.

Cách dễ nhất là cứ biệc copy hết. Xong duyệt lại, những dòng không cần thì xó
Ồ xin lỗi đã làm bác khó chịu, việc copy sang và chọn dòng có giá trị có mục đích riêng, vì file A có dữ liệu lớn và không thể mỗi lần copy và lọc xóa blank được bác
Bài đã được tự động gộp:

Có vài khái niệm lạ, như "chỉ cần dòng bôi đỏ chạy" & "những dòng trống giá trị ở cột P không được nhảy"

Code đánh dữ liệu từ sheet này sang sheet khác​

Tôi học võ từ bé, lại ưa bạo lực nên bị bệnh nghề nghiệp đó bác :))
 

File đính kèm

  • XXX.xlsm
    30.8 KB · Đọc: 3
Upvote 0
Có vài khái niệm lạ, như "chỉ cần dòng bôi đỏ chạy" & "những dòng trống giá trị ở cột P không được nhảy"

Code đánh dữ liệu từ sheet này sang sheet khác​

Tôi học võ từ bé, lại ưa bạo lực nên bị bệnh nghề nghiệp đó bác :))
À! Chỗ tôi mà như thế thì người ta gọi là "oánh dữ liệu từ sheet này sang sheet khác"
 
Upvote 0
Chắc cũng giống như hành vi ăn cắp được gọi là tiêu cực chứ gì? & như thế đâu phạm luật hình sự.
 
Upvote 0
Hoàn hảo quá, tôi cảm ơn Anh rất nhiều !
Bài đã được tự động gộp:

À! Chỗ tôi mà như thế thì người ta gọi là "oánh dữ liệu từ sheet này sang sheet khác"
Mấy người học tiến sỹ bên tôi thường thay "đánh " bằng cụm " tác động một lực tương tối vào vật thể xác định " ...
 
Upvote 0
Mấy người học tiến sỹ bên tôi thường thay "đánh " bằng cụm " tác động một lực tương tối vào vật thể xác định " ...
Dóc.
Vậy mấy kẻ học tiến sỹ ấy chúng "tác động một lực tương tối vào con số từ 1 đến 99" để đánh số đề?

Ủa mà con số không phải là "vật thể xác định"
Vậy thì "tác động một lực tương tối vào một mẩu giấy 7x9" để đánh bài?
 
Upvote 0
Dóc.
Vậy mấy kẻ học tiến sỹ ấy chúng "tác động một lực tương tối vào con số từ 1 đến 99" để đánh số đề?
ồ không, khi đánh số đề họ dùng cụm từ: " Sử dụng vật- ngang giá chung để trao đổi hàng hóa và dịch vụ "- áp dụng cùng phương pháp xác suất thống kê trong toán học để nhân bản vật chất
Bài đã được tự động gộp:

 
Lần chỉnh sửa cuối:
Upvote 0
Cho e hỏi em có 1 bảng chấm công em muốn tạo nút lưu tháng cũ đã chấm sang sheet mới .de sheet cũ em chấm công tháng mới. Ai có thể cho e xin code ko ạ
 
Upvote 0
Giúp giùm em với ạ. Cho e xin code ạ
Bài đã được tự động gộp:

bạn phải có file mẫu thì mới nhanh có người giúp.
Bài đã được tự động gộp:

Ai giúp giùm mình tạo 1 nút lưu châm công tháng cũ sang sheet mới đồng thời tại sheet cũ xoá những dữ liệu chấm công cũ để châm tháng mới với ạ . Cho e xin code với ạ
 

File đính kèm

  • bcc.xlsx
    17 KB · Đọc: 3
  • bcc.xlsx
    17 KB · Đọc: 1
  • bcc.xlsx
    17 KB · Đọc: 0
Upvote 0
Giúp giùm em với ạ. Cho e xin code ạ
Bài đã được tự động gộp:


Bài đã được tự động gộp:

Ai giúp giùm mình tạo 1 nút lưu châm công tháng cũ sang sheet mới đồng thời tại sheet cũ xoá những dữ liệu chấm công cũ để châm tháng mới với ạ . Cho e xin code với ạ
Góp vui tý, nếu còn quan tâm. hãy thử xem.
P/S Khi copy sang sheet mói tôi đã đổi tên Sh mới là T và số tháng ở ô K6 sh Chấm công. Sh Chấm công sễ xóa sạch dữ liệu từ C10 : AL29
 

File đính kèm

  • CHUYEN SHEET MOI.xlsm
    26.5 KB · Đọc: 5
Upvote 0
Góp vui tý, nếu còn quan tâm. hãy thử xem.
P/S Khi copy sang sheet mói tôi đã đổi tên Sh mới là T và số tháng ở ô K6 sh Chấm công. Sh Chấm công sễ xóa sạch dữ liệu từ C10 : AL29
Cái
Góp vui tý, nếu còn quan tâm. hãy thử xem.
P/S Khi copy sang sheet mói tôi đã đổi tên Sh mới là T và số tháng ở ô K6 sh Chấm công. Sh Chấm công sễ xóa sạch dữ liệu từ C10 : AL29
em cảm ơn nhiều e lam được rồi nè, cho em hỏi thêm chút nữa thoi nha. Là em muốn xoá đư liệu nhưng vẫn dữ côg thức tổng hợp ngày công thì thêm code gì ạ . Hic e ko ràh vba :( mong giúp đỡ ạ
 
Upvote 0
Cái

em cảm ơn nhiều e lam được rồi nè, cho em hỏi thêm chút nữa thoi nha. Là em muốn xoá đư liệu nhưng vẫn dữ côg thức tổng hợp ngày công thì thêm code gì ạ . Hic e ko ràh vba :( mong giúp đỡ ạ
Thay vì xóa từ C10:AL29 bạn thay bằng C10:AG29 trong code là được
 

File đính kèm

  • CHUYEN SHEET MOI.xlsm
    26.2 KB · Đọc: 7
Upvote 0
Web KT

Bài viết mới nhất

Back
Top Bottom